Hi There, with only 3 weeks until Valentines Day I thought I had better get started on some Valentine cards. What better way to do that than with the Birch Press Adora layering die. The die set creates three layers which you can cut in different colours to create stunning effects. Each layer is cut into three parts so you can choose to use just some, or all of the parts. For this card I only used the outer circle, so that I could put part of the sentiment in the centre.

To Make the Card

Start with a 12.5cm square white blank card and layer it with pink card, then light brown card. Cut the three layers of the Adorna die set. Layer A is cut from gold mirror card, layer B from the same pink card that was used for the layering and layer C from dark pink card.

When you cut the layers you will be left with lots of heart shapes in different colours and sizes, be sure to keep these to use for decoration. Use a fine tip glue applicator to stick the three layers together and then adhere them to the centre of the card.

Take a gold and pink heart and glue them together in the top left corner of the card. Add the peel off sentiment “With Love” inside the centre circle and the “for you” in the bottom right corner of the card with a small pink heart underneath.

The Birch Press die sets are quite expensive but when you use them on your cards you won’t need much else, plus they create their own embellishments too!
